Actionable Steps for Podcasters
So, what can podcasters and marketers do to harness the power of cross-platform testing? Here are a few actionable steps:
- Embrace Testing Tools: Utilize tools designed to simulate how your content plays across different devices. This helps identify potential issues before your audience does.
- Iterate and Optimize: Regularly update and test your content. Technology evolves, and so should your approach to cross-platform compatibility.
- Gather Feedback: Encourage your audience to provide feedback on their listening experience. Use this data to make informed improvements.
- Stay Informed: Keep up with the latest developments in cross-platform testing. The tech landscape shifts, and being informed is key to staying relevant.
